Skip to content

Commit 91ef84a

Browse files
authored
tests: testbeds enforce package managers (#1454)
Signed-off-by: Jan Kowalleck <[email protected]>
1 parent a5d0c44 commit 91ef84a

File tree

14 files changed

+137
-1
lines changed

14 files changed

+137
-1
lines changed

tests/integration/feature-issue1344-no-detect/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-37,5 +37,15 @@
3737
"engines": {
3838
"node": ">=20.18.0",
3939
"npm": ">=10"
40+
},
41+
"devEngines": {
42+
"runtime": {
43+
"name": "node",
44+
"onFail": "error"
45+
},
46+
"packageManager": {
47+
"name": "npm",
48+
"onFail": "error"
49+
}
4050
}
4151
}

tests/integration/feature-issue1344/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-37,5 +37,15 @@
3737
"engines": {
3838
"node": ">=20.18.0",
3939
"npm": ">=10"
40+
},
41+
"devEngines": {
42+
"runtime": {
43+
"name": "node",
44+
"onFail": "error"
45+
},
46+
"packageManager": {
47+
"name": "npm",
48+
"onFail": "error"
49+
}
4050
}
4151
}

tests/integration/feature-issue676/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-27,6 +27,16 @@
2727
"node": ">=20.18.0",
2828
"npm": ">=10"
2929
},
30+
"devEngines": {
31+
"runtime": {
32+
"name": "node",
33+
"onFail": "error"
34+
},
35+
"packageManager": {
36+
"name": "npm",
37+
"onFail": "error"
38+
}
39+
},
3040
"scripts": {
3141
"ng": "ng",
3242
"start": "ng serve",

tests/integration/regression-issue1284-yarn/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-22,5 +22,15 @@
2222
"node": ">=20.18.0",
2323
"yarn": ">=4.3.0"
2424
},
25+
"devEngines": {
26+
"runtime": {
27+
"name": "node",
28+
"onFail": "error"
29+
},
30+
"packageManager": {
31+
"name": "yarn",
32+
"onFail": "error"
33+
}
34+
},
2535
"packageManager": "[email protected]"
2636
}

tests/integration/regression-issue1284/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,5 +21,15 @@
2121
"engines": {
2222
"node": ">=20.18.0",
2323
"npm": ">=10"
24+
},
25+
"devEngines": {
26+
"runtime": {
27+
"name": "node",
28+
"onFail": "error"
29+
},
30+
"packageManager": {
31+
"name": "npm",
32+
"onFail": "error"
33+
}
2434
}
2535
}

tests/integration/regression-issue1337/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-43,5 +43,15 @@
4343
"engines": {
4444
"node": ">=20.18.0",
4545
"npm": ">=10"
46+
},
47+
"devEngines": {
48+
"runtime": {
49+
"name": "node",
50+
"onFail": "error"
51+
},
52+
"packageManager": {
53+
"name": "npm",
54+
"onFail": "error"
55+
}
4656
}
4757
}

tests/integration/regression-issue1384/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-28,5 +28,15 @@
2828
"engines": {
2929
"node": ">=20.18.0",
3030
"npm": ">=10"
31+
},
32+
"devEngines": {
33+
"runtime": {
34+
"name": "node",
35+
"onFail": "error"
36+
},
37+
"packageManager": {
38+
"name": "npm",
39+
"onFail": "error"
40+
}
3141
}
3242
}

tests/integration/regression-issue745/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-44,5 +44,15 @@
4444
"engines": {
4545
"node": ">=20.18.0",
4646
"npm": ">=10"
47+
},
48+
"devEngines": {
49+
"runtime": {
50+
"name": "node",
51+
"onFail": "error"
52+
},
53+
"packageManager": {
54+
"name": "npm",
55+
"onFail": "error"
56+
}
4757
}
4858
}

tests/integration/webpack5-angular13/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-59,5 +59,15 @@
5959
"engines": {
6060
"node": ">=20.18.0",
6161
"npm": ">=10"
62+
},
63+
"devEngines": {
64+
"runtime": {
65+
"name": "node",
66+
"onFail": "error"
67+
},
68+
"packageManager": {
69+
"name": "npm",
70+
"onFail": "error"
71+
}
6272
}
6373
}

tests/integration/webpack5-angular17/package.json

Lines changed: 10 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-23,6 +23,16 @@
2323
"node": ">=20.18.0",
2424
"npm": ">=10"
2525
},
26+
"devEngines": {
27+
"runtime": {
28+
"name": "node",
29+
"onFail": "error"
30+
},
31+
"packageManager": {
32+
"name": "npm",
33+
"onFail": "error"
34+
}
35+
},
2636
"scripts": {
2737
"ng": "ng",
2838
"start": "ng serve",

0 commit comments

Comments
 (0)